Table 1.6
Donor rate and distribution of donations, by personal and economic characteristics, population aged 15 and older, Quebec, 2010

Table summary
This table displays the results of donor rate and distribution of donations. This information is grouped by personal and economic characteristics and age groups (appearing as row headers) and by donor rate, average annual donations, median annual donations, total annual donations, population distribution, percentage of total donation value (appearing as column headers), calculated using percent, dollars and millions of dollars as a unit of measure.
Personal and economic characteristics and age groups Donor rate Average annual donations1 Median annual donations1 Total annual donations Population distribution Percentage of total donation value
percent dollars millions of dollars percent
Total 84.6 208 75 1,160.6 100.0 100.0
Age
15 to 24 77.5 71E 20 54.2E 14.9 4.7E
25 to 34 79.0 164E 55E 140.5E 16.5 12.1E
35 to 44 90.0 253E 75 240.1E 16.0 20.7E
45 to 54 89.4 172 88 194.8 19.2 16.8
55 to 64 84.3 252 100E 223.5 16.0 19.3
65 and older 85.8 311 126 307.5 17.5 26.5
Sex
Male 82.6 223 74 598.2 49.3 51.5
Female 86.5 195 75 562.5 50.7 48.5
Marital status2
Married or common-law 88.5 218 95 804.3 63.3 69.3
Single. never married 76.8 186E 35E 240.9E 25.7 20.8E
Separated or divorced 76.5 161E 50 58.1E 7.1 5.0E
Widow or widower 87.0 254 140E 57.4 3.9 4.9
Education2
Less than high school 74.7 112E 40E 97.6E 19.3 9.4E
Graduated from high school 82.7 184E 70 90.0E 9.8 8.6E
Some postsecondary 83.9 118 51E 44.4E 7.4 4.3E
Postsecondary diploma 87.2 171 65 373.4 41.2 35.9
University degree 90.9 355 150 435.7 22.3 41.8
Labour force status2
Employed 87.2 213 75 715.9 66.9 74.9
Unemployed F F F F F F
Not in the labour force 80.6 167 63 240.4 31.0 25.1
Household income
Less than $20,000 71.9 F F 98.5E 11.2 8.5E
$20,000 to $39,999 83.8 123 55E 139.9 20.6 12.1
$40,000 to $59,999 82.2 193E 62 191.3E 18.3 16.5E
$60,000 to $79,999 87.4 144 75 128.4 15.5 11.1
$80,000 to $99,999 87.3 288E 83E 166.3E 10.0 14.3E
$100,000 or more 90.0 303 121 436.1 24.2 37.6
Presence of children in household3
No children 84.8 233 86 826.8 63.5 71.2
Pre-school aged children only 83.5 167E 74E 76.4E 8.3 6.6E
Both pre-school and school aged children 91.8 249E 75E 73.0E 4.8 6.3E
School aged children only 83.0 144 63 184.4 23.4 15.9
Religious attendance2
Weekly attendance 93.5 313 120 178.1 10.0 17.1
Not weekly attendance 83.8 189 66 862.1 90.0 82.9
E use with caution
F too unreliable to be published
1. Estimates of average and median annual donations are calculated for donors only.
2. Respondents who did not provide this information are excluded from calculations. For this reason. the sum of annual donations by category does not add to the national total.
3. Pre-school aged is defined as ages 0 to 5, while school aged is defined as ages 6 to 17. Both pre-school and school aged
children indicates the presence in the household of at least one child from each age range (i.e., at least one child aged 0 to 5 and at least one child aged 6 to 17).
Notes: Distribution of donation, estimates do not include donations toward natural disaster relief reported elsewhere. Estimates may not add to totals due to rounding.
Source: Statistics Canada, Canada Survey of Giving, Volunteering and Participating, 2010.
